Our board of 12 volunteers makes policies and plans for Southway. It sets wider aims and objectives and makes sure that our staff meet standards of service.
We're looking for three new board members to join us . . .
Two tenant board members
Are you a Southway tenant with local knowledge, and a commitment to improving the lives and environments of other residents?
One independent board member
Are you from a professional or business background; preferably with experience of housing development or construction?
If you join our board you'll make decisions that affect our tenants; so true dedication to their needs and aspirations is essential. And you'd be expected to devote some time to the role, which will include regular meetings. All in all, it's a great chance to make a difference to people living in south Manchester.
We'd particularly welcome interest from people from ethnic minorities and women who are under-represented in this area.
